The importance of Diesel Generator-Solar integration came to the fore when the diesel generator started tripping / failing or had caused solar inverters to trip, during power shutdown. This situation happens when the DG is turned on during power shutdown and Rooftop Solar producing surplus power concurrently.

Distributed PVs (DPVs) with a capacity of less than 100 kW are preferred for rooftop solar systems.
However, as the difficulties with FIT persist for DPV, solar leasing has gained popularity and is expected to boost the rooftop solar market.Rooftop solar continues to depend on different incentive mechanisms that drive the demand such as technology-specific renewable portfolio standards (RPS) and tenders, tax credits, traditional feed-in tariffs or Power Purchase Agreements (PPAs).
Transmission of solar electricity to other sites is less efficient for rooftop solar due to lack of smart grid infrastructure.
Electricity trading is done for a limited amount of electricity due to the absence of infrastructure.
